Understand Your Requirements

First, assess your needs. Ask yourself:

  1. What will I put in the chassis?
  2. How much space do I have?
  3. Do I need specific features?

Understanding your requirements is crucial. For instance, if you plan to install multiple boards, you will need a larger chassis. If space is limited, a compact model might be the best choice.

Consider Size and Form Factor

Subrack chassis come in various sizes. It's vital to match the size with your available space. Here are some guidelines:

  1. Measure your installation area.
  2. Check for the standard dimensions of the subrack chassis.
  3. Plan for cooling and cable management.

Ensuring compatibility with your space saves you from headaches later on.

Look for Cooling Solutions

Cooling is a key aspect. Overheating can damage sensitive equipment. When selecting a subrack chassis, consider these points:

  • Does it have built-in fans?
  • Are there airflow pathways?
  • Is it suitable for your environment?

A proper cooling solution is essential for long-lasting performance.

Evaluate Power Supply Options

Your subrack chassis will require power. Ask these questions:

  1. What type of power supply do I need?
  2. Is redundancy important?
  3. Are there enough power connectors?

Choosing the right power supply helps maintain stability and reduces downtime.

Think About Expandability

Your needs may grow over time. It’s wise to consider future upgrades. What should you look for?

  • Does the chassis allow for additional slots?
  • Are there options for upgrading power or cooling?
  • Can it accommodate new technologies?

Having the flexibility to expand can save costs in the long run.

Assess Build Quality

A sturdy chassis is essential. Here’s how to gauge build quality:

  1. Read reviews from other users.
  2. Look at materials used in construction.
  3. Check the reputation of the manufacturer.

A well-built subrack chassis endures wear and tear better, which is crucial in demanding environments.

Review Budget Considerations

Lastly, budget plays a vital role. Set a clear budget before exploring options. Remember:

  1. Cheaper isn't always better.
  2. Invest in quality for better durability.
  3. Look for warranties or support options.

Finding a balance between cost and quality is key. You'll want a chassis that meets your needs without breaking the bank.
